Gray Mouse Opossum vs Oat Grass
Tlacuatzin canescens compared with Acroceras zizanioides
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Gray Mouse Opossum | Oat Grass |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Liliopsida (Monocots) |
| Order | Didelphimorphia (Didelphimorphia) | Poales (Grasses) |
| Family | Didelphidae | Poaceae (Grass Family) |
| Genus | Tlacuatzin | Acroceras |
| Species | Tlacuatzin canescens | Acroceras zizanioides |
